Indians in Oregon?

Indians in Oregon refer to the Native American tribes that have historically inhabited the region, including the Chinook, Klamath, and Umpqua, among others. These tribes have rich cultural traditions and histories that date back thousands of years. Today, many tribes in Oregon continue to advocate for their rights, preserve their cultures, and engage in economic development. The state recognizes several federally recognized tribes, which play an important role in the cultural and social landscape of Oregon.
